Definition: Volume measures the 3-dimensional space occupied by a rectangular prism, calculated by multiplying its length, width, and height.
Purpose: This fundamental geometric calculation is essential in mathematics, engineering, architecture, and everyday measurements.

Tips: Enter the length, width, and height in the same units. The result will be in cubic units of whatever measurement you used.
Q1: What units should I use?
A: Any consistent units (inches, feet, cm, meters, etc.), but all three dimensions must use the same unit for accurate results.
Q2: Does this work for cubes?
A: Yes! A cube is just a special rectangle where length = width = height.

Q4: Can I calculate volume in gallons or liters?
A: First calculate in consistent linear units, then convert the cubic result to liquid measures if needed.
Q5: What if my shape isn't a perfect rectangle?
A: This formula only works for right rectangular prisms. Other shapes require different formulas.
